ROLE SUMMARY

The candidate will be working in a team of scientists reporting to a group lead in San Francisco supporting a late stage immuno-oncology program. The candidate will be a part of the Pfizer Oncology Clin Pharm team with approximately 35 scientists. We emphasize on the candidate's quantitative pharmacology skills, scientific reasoning, regulatory affairs skills, written and verbal communication skills, exploratory graphical analysis skills, study design and report writing skills.

The candidatewill act as the primary clinical pharmacology lead providing clinical pharmacology expertise to a multidisciplinary study team for a late-stageimmuno-oncology program

"Candidate demonstrates a breadth of diverse leadership experiences and capabilities including: the ability to influence and collaborate with peers, develop and coach others, oversee and guide the work of other colleagues to achieve meaningful outcomes and create business impact."

ROLE RESPONSIBILITIES
  • Provide clinical pharmacology expertise to multidisciplinary study teams for a late-stageimmuno-oncology program.
  • Under the supervision of the ClinPharm group leader, work closely with clinicians, statisticians, translational oncology and clinical operations colleagues to design, conduct and report results of clinical trials.
  • Responsible for designing and implementing dose finding strategies to ensure optimal dose and dosing regimens in clinical trials.
  • Analyze pharmacokinetic data and integrate this knowledge into clinicaltrial design.
  • Draft clinical pharmacology components of protocols, clinical development plans and regulatory documents.


QUALIFICATIONS
  • PhD with 0, PharmD with 1 year, OR MS with 3+ years of experience.
  • The candidate should have demonstrable skills in quantitative clinical pharmacology, including hands-on implementation of tools such as NONMEM, R, SAS, or WinBUGS for data analysis and handling.
  • Effective verbal and written communication skills are essential for the role.

    Sunshine Act

    Pfizer reports payments and other transfers of value to health care providers as required by federal and state transparency laws and implementing regulations. These laws and regulations require Pfizer to provide government agencies with information such as a health care provider's name, address and the type of payments or other value received, generally for public disclosure. Subject to further legal review and statutory or regulatory clarification, which Pfizer intends to pursue, reimbursement of recruiting expenses for licensed physicians may constitute a reportable transfer of value under the federal transparency law commonly known as the Sunshine Act. Therefore, if you are a licensed physician who incurs recruiting expenses as a result of interviewing with Pfizer that we pay or reimburse, your name, address and the amount of payments made currently will be reported to the government.
